UPDATED Police arrest suspect in Mayfair knifepoint robbery

Updated, June 12 – Police have arrested 19-year-old Eric Horvath of the 7500-block of Brous Avenue in Sandyford Park.

Original report, May 3 – Police in the 15th District are still searching for the suspect who robbed a man at knifepoint late last month in Mayfair.

Just before 3 a.m. April 26, a car with two males inside pulled into the 7-Eleven parking lot at Cottman and Brous avenues. One of the suspects rifled through another car in lot, then approached the car’s owner when he emerged from the store.

According to police, the suspect held a knife to the victim’s throat and robbed him of his possessions before feeling.

Authorities are looking for a red or burgundy small to medium-sized car with a Pennsylvania license plate number HSS-7257. The suspects seen in the surveillance video are both described as white males around 25 years of age.
